find the value of s
1/3s+14=26

-14 from both sides then divide both sides by 1/3

s=36

[tex] \dfrac{1}{3} s + 14 = 26 \\ \\ \\ \dfrac{s}{3} = 26 - 14 \\ \\ \\ \dfrac{s}{3}=12 \\ \\ s = 3 \times 12 \\ \\ s = 36[/tex]
